Château Lynch-Bages is one of the finest estates in the Pauillac appellation, known for producing wines that combine structure and elegance. Since 1939, the estate has been successfully run by the Cazes family, who also owns other properties in Bordeaux such as Château Haut-Batailley. The 2020 Blanc de Lynch-Bages is a blend composed of 70% Sauvignon Blanc, 20% Sémillon, and 10% Muscadelle. Its vibrant aromas of white peaches, fresh pineapple, and pink grapefruit are complemented by hints of honeysuckle and mandarin peel. On the palate, this medium-bodied wine displays a captivating intensity, balanced acidity, and lively zesty notes, leading to a rewarding savoury finish.
93 Jane Anson
The warmth of the vintage gives this Blanc de Lynch Bages a gourmet feel, with good weight through the mid palate, plenty of structure, and a clear emphasis on apricot, nectarine, pineapple, white peach and honeysuckle. I noted during the En Primeur tastings that it`s a slightly atypical vintage, and the impression is confirmed now in bottle - plenty of pesonality, less lift than in the 2019 or 2021 vintages. 3.35pH, 50% new oak, 40hl/h yield.Jane Anson9th February 2023
92 Vinous
The 2020 Blanc de Lynch Bages is terrific. I am not always a fan of the Blanc, as I often find it too tropical, but the 2020 has more than enough verve and overall freshness to balance things out. I would prefer to drink it over the next handful of years. Antonio Galloni1st June 2021

The Modern Pauillac

Situated in the celebrated Pauillac appellation in Bordeaux, Château Lynch Bages uses around 60% of its 100 hectares to produce its first wine (a 5th growth in the 1855 classification) in addition to producing a second red, Echo de Lynch Bages. These wines display superb Cabernet Sauvignon character, together with smaller percentages of Merlot, Cabernet Franc and Petit Verdot making up the blend. A wonderful example of the power and elegance of truly great Pauillac: gloriously supple and smooth with a tannic backbone.

A white wine, known as Blanc de Lynch Bages, is also produced in very small quantities. Made from an elegant blend of the classic white Bordeaux varietals, Sauvignon Blanc, Sémillon and Muscadelle, the resulting wines display exhilarating freshness and dried apricot complexity.
